WoW Cooking Guide

Let us briefly have a squiz at what cooking in WoW consists of before we level up.

Cooking is regarded as a secondary skill and any race or class can benefit from it as everyone needs a health boost. As you know melee classes with no health restoration capabilities will always need to purchase food to regain their health points.

If a healers mana is running low they will require food to re-gain health to save their mana. When you are in between grinding you can always cook to re-gain health before starting grinding again. Meat , eggs and fish can be cooked to restore health and this is very handy when going on raids.

If you want to level your cooking faster and easier then include fishing as well. It is a great deal better to level up your cooking and fishing at the same time.

How to start cooking? You need to be trained by a trainer, you will require the capability to create fire also, require materials to make a fire such as , wood, flint and tinder and maybe some spices that are required in certain recipes. This can all be bought from merchants or the auction house. Gold can always be made from selling a cooked recipe to another player. Begin cooking your butt off to make your gold. If you need a new recipe or 2.

Ask some in-game pals to be on the lookout for a certain recipe. You can buy recipes from a merchant or receive recipes from monster drops, chests or once you have completed a certain quest. Do not forget to have a look at the auction house for recipes you or other players may would like.

A fast reminder.

If you do not have fishing these recipes might be of importance to you if you want to level cooking to lvl 300. They are Charred Bear Kebabs and Juicy Bear Burgers. Both these recipes can be bought. For the Alliance in Felwood, find Malygen and for the Horde , find Bale in Felwood as well.

Before I continue a quick reminder on the recipes I just mentioned. Your cooking skill must be level 250 and the meat for the recipes will come from level 48-56 bears.

To acquire some gold you can always take part in the daily cooking quests from the Rokk at the lake north of Shattrath City.
